From b51ea9f361a81fe8117dcef51902e975f7a662d0 Mon Sep 17 00:00:00 2001 From: Daniel-Constantin Mierla Date: Mon, 26 Oct 2020 14:02:48 +0100 Subject: [PATCH] usrloc: safety check on len for user in db keepalive routine (cherry picked from commit a1620fa1b4587239835db6ed5765ce04f927172d) --- src/modules/usrloc/dlist.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/modules/usrloc/dlist.c b/src/modules/usrloc/dlist.c index 96a95fe3c97..44ce3c63768 100644 --- a/src/modules/usrloc/dlist.c +++ b/src/modules/usrloc/dlist.c @@ -236,7 +236,7 @@ int ul_ka_db_records(int partidx) continue; } ur.aor.len = strlen(p); - if(ur.aor.len >= ULKA_AORBUF_SIZE) { + if(ur.aor.len >= ULKA_AORBUF_SIZE - 1) { LM_DBG("long username ->skipping\n"); continue; }